    Kenya Commercial Bank Limited is registered as a non-operating holding company which started operations as a licensed banking institution with effect from January 1, 2016. The holding company oversees KCB Kenya - incorporated with effect from January 1, 2016 - and all KCB's regional units in Uganda, Tanzania, Rwanda, Burundi, Ethiopia and South Sudan. It als...

    Finance And Administration Manager, Kcb Foundation

    The Position:
    Reporting to the Executive Director, KCB Foundation, the role is required to lead and develop an internal team to support the following areas: finance, business planning and budgeting, liaising with the KCB HR division on human resources, administration, and the IT Division on related matters.

    Key Responsibilities:

    • Analyze and present financial reports in an accurate and timely manner; clearly communicate monthly and annual financial statements; collate financial reporting materials for all donor segments, and oversee all financial, project and grant accounting.
    • Coordinate and lead the annual audit process, liaise with external auditors and the finance committee of the board of directors; assess any changes necessary.
    • Oversee and lead annual budgeting and planning process in conjunction with the Chief of Party; administer and review all financial plans and budgets; monitor progress and changes and keep senior leadership team abreast of the organization’s financial status.
    • Manage cash flow and forecasting. Implement a robust contracts management and financial management/ reporting system; ensure that the contract billing and collection schedule is adhered to and that financial data and cash flow are steady and support operational requirements.
    • Update and implement all necessary business policies and accounting practices; improve the finance department’s overall policy and procedure manual. Effectively communicate and present the critical financial matters to the board of directors.
    • Working in collaboration with the KCB HR Division, further develop KCBF human resources and administration, enhancing professional development, compensation and benefits, performance evaluation, training and recruiting.
    • Ensure that recruiting processes are consistent and streamlined.
    • Establish and manage a comprehensive training program to educate employees regarding staff tools, policies and procedures.
    • Work closely and transparently with all external partners including third-party vendors and consultants.
    • Oversee administrative functions as well as facilities to ensure efficient and consistent operations.

    The Person:

    To be considered for the position, the successful applicant should have the following:

    • A University Degree in a business related field from a recognized university.
    • A Master’s Degree in any relevant field will be an added advantage.
    • Fully qualified Accountant (CPA, ACCA, ACA or equivalent).
    • At least 7 years management experience in a busy environment, which should include financial planning and Management reporting.
    • Sound knowledge of the financial industry, accounting principles and regulatory guidelines.
    • Excellent planning, problem solving and analytical skills.
    • Excellent report writing skills.
    • Knowledge and hands on experience in office automation tools.
